Adolescents - PotosiAs a parent or guardian the thought of enrolling your child into a drug rehab program can be overwhelming and frightening. Unfortunately, just like adults, adolescents become addicted to drugs and alcohol and need professional treatment in order to stop using. Due to their young age it is not an option for them to attend a traditional drug rehab. Many specialized and age appropriate drug rehab programs have been created to focus on adolescents and their distinct requirements pertaining to substance abuse treatment. Treatment professionals who are skilled in youth counseling and therapy are able to work with your adolescent child and guide them through their recovery process.
